Renovation Cleaning in Puyallup, WA
Renovation cleaning services are designed to thoroughly clean properties following construction, remodeling, or renovation projects. This service typically covers removing dust, debris, and leftover materials from both the interior and exterior of a property, including floors, walls, windows, fixtures, and hard-to-reach areas. Homeowners often request renovation cleaning to prepare a space for occupancy, ensure a safe environment, or restore a property’s appearance after extensive updates. It’s important for property owners to understand the scope of cleaning needed, the types of surfaces involved, and any specific concerns such as delicate finishes or stubborn residues before requesting this service.
Before scheduling renovation cleaning, property owners should consider the size and complexity of the project, as well as any particular areas that require special attention. Clarifying whether the cleaning will include deep cleaning of carpets, fixtures, or ventilation systems can help ensure the service meets expectations. Additionally, understanding the timing of the cleaning relative to the completion of renovation work can help coordinate efforts for a seamless transition to a move-in or final presentation. Proper communication about the scope and specific needs can contribute to a more efficient and effective cleaning process.

Common Renovation Cleaning Jobs
Post-construction cleaning - removes dust, debris, and leftover materials after renovation projects.
Kitchen renovation cleaning - ensures countertops, cabinets, and appliances are spotless and sanitized.
Bathroom renovation cleaning - eliminates grime, soap scum, and construction residues from fixtures and surfaces.
Floor cleaning - restores floors to a clean, polished state after flooring installations or updates.
Wall and surface cleaning - prepares walls, ceilings, and surfaces for painting or final finishes.
Deep cleaning services - targets hidden dust and debris in hard-to-reach areas following renovation work.
Renovation Cleaning Questions
What types of renovation projects require cleaning services? Post-construction cleanup, kitchen and bathroom remodels, and major home updates often need renovation cleaning to remove dust, debris, and residues.
What areas are typically included in renovation cleaning? Cleaning usually covers floors, walls, surfaces, fixtures, and hard-to-reach spots to ensure the space is ready for use.
How does renovation cleaning differ from regular cleaning? It involves thorough removal of construction dust, drywall dust, paint splatters, and debris that accumulate during remodeling.
